**Shared Lab — Night Shift Notes**

Lab 4 on the second floor is shared with the Korvane instrumentation team. Their gear stays on the north benches; do not move it. Log all equipment use in the wall binder. Lights off and fume hood closed when leaving. After 22:00 the side door locks automatically. Enter through it using the code below.

door code, tajof-kageg: bdg-QVDCE-3

Handover — Top Floor Quiet Room

Priya, the quiet room on level 9 at Calder House is now bookable again after the ventilation fix. Please keep the blinds down until the glare film arrives, and log any booking clashes with facilities. The door lock was rekeyed on Tuesday, so use the new code below.

badge for fajog-fahap: bdg-G-50

# Bulk-edit config for the Quillbase admin table.
# Bulk edits let operators mutate up to 500 rows per request; the
# cap is enforced server-side, not in the UI. Audit entries are
# written before commit, so partial failures are traceable.
# Review note: dry-run mode is off by default; flipping it requires
# a redeploy, not a config reload. All bulk-edit requests are signed
# against the audit service. The signing credential is set on the
# line that follows this comment block:

secret setting of hawip-kahag: COURIER_KEY3=c8c